Switzerland Co. Sheriff's Deputies Make Child Solicitation Arrest

Another case of concerning social media use.

(Switzerland County, Ind.) – The Switzerland County Sheriff’s Department has made a child solicitation arrest.

Henry Cornett, Jr., 29, of Seymour, was arrested on November 7 on a warrant issued out of Switzerland Circuit Court.

The warrant was issued after an investigation into Cornett’s online social media use.

Cornett is charged with Child Solicitation and Dissemination of Matter Harmful to a Minor.

He has been extradited from Louisville to Switzerland County Jail, where he is held on $5,000 cash bond.
